1 Kings 9:13-15
New American Standard Bible
Chapter 9
13
And he said, 'What are these cities which you have given me, my brother?' So they have been called the land of Cabul to this day.
14
And Hiram sent to the king 120 talents of gold.
15
Now this is the account of the forced labor which King Solomon conscripted to build the house of the
Lord
, his own house, the Millo, the wall of Jerusalem, Hazor, Megiddo, and Gezer.
